Output 77c218485062fa198385a67bc430520251a5653beb34f40bd676b6a41a733aff:1

value
23469
script pubkey
OP_0 OP_PUSHBYTES_20 28f8a0d99fc8446aa5f51815613c69b4f6b4b5d9
address
bc1q9ru2pkvlepzx4f04rq2kz0rfknmtfdwec7h7q3
transaction
77c218485062fa198385a67bc430520251a5653beb34f40bd676b6a41a733aff